Micromodule on Solar Irrigation for Agricultural Resilience in South Asia Launched
This series of micromodules will introduce you to the use of solar irrigation for agriculture resilience. It will provide a comprehensive understanding of the detrimental effects of greenhouse gas emissions and climate change on agriculture in South Asia, and will underscore the critical role of clean energy in mitigating these impacts. With its focus on promoting SIPs in agriculture, it will present a unique opportunity to alleviate poverty, enhance food security, and build a more sustainable and resilient agricultural system in the region. Aimed at empowering extension workers, field staff, and farmers, it will equip them with the knowledge and skills necessary to promote the adoption of SIPs, thereby contributing to the region's sustainable development.
